dc.description.abstractIn the title compound, C11H9BrN2O, the mol-ecules are linked into R 2 2(8) dimers by paired N - H⋯O hydrogen bonds and these dimers are further stacked into columns along the c axis by π-π inter-actions between pyrazinone rings [centroid-centroid distance = 3.544 Å; the dihedral angle between the planes of these rings is 7.51 (16)°]. The title compound is a precursor for agents with potential use as pharmaceuticals.
